Yes, the time in most of Oregon is the same as the time in most of Arizona most of the year.

Most of Oregon alternates between UTC-8 & UTC-7, and most of Arizona is on UTC-7 all year. So their times are the same from the 2nd Sunday of March to the 1st Sunday of November. During the rest of the year Arizona is 1 hour ahead of most of Oregon, but it has the same time as the rest of Oregon.

The names of the time zones are different, but Pacific Daylight Saving Time and Mountain Standard Time are both UTC-7.

Yes and no. For the most part, Nevada uses Pacific Standard Time (GMT -8), while Arizona uses Mountain Time (GMT -7). However, West Wendover, located in the northeast corner of Nevada, has used Mountain Time since 1999, after a declaration by the United States Department of Transportation.

The state of Baja California alternates between Pacific Standard Time (UTC - 8 hrs.) and Pacific Daylight Saving Time (UTC - 7 hrs.). Sonora stays on Mountain Standard Time (UTC - 7 hrs.) all year. Chihuahua, Baja California Sur, Sinaloa and Nayarit alternate between Mountain Standard Time and Mountain Daylight Saving Time (UTC - 6 hrs.). The other 25 states plus the Federal District alternate between Central Standard Time (UTC - 6 hrs.) and Central Daylight Saving Time (UTC - 5 hrs.).

Mexico observes daylight saving time from the first Sunday of April until the last Sunday of October except for ten cities along the U.S.-Mexico border that observe DST from the second Sunday of March until the first Sunday of November.

Why do the clocks at Hoover Dam have different times?

The dam straddles the boundary between Nevada and Arizona. Nevada is in the Pacific Time Zone (GMT-8) whereas Arizona is in the Mountain Time Zone (GMT-7) and is therefore 1 hour ahead. However, since Arizona does not observe Daylight Saving Time but Nevada does, during the summer the clocks on both sides will be the same time.

Is Arizona the same timezone as los angeles?

Arizona is kind of an Odd Duck in that it doesn't officially recognize daylight savings time. It's officially in the Mountain time zone while LA is in the Pacific time zone, but for about half the year clocks read the same in Arizona as they do in LA even though in Arizona it's called MST (Mountain Standard Time) and in LA it's called PDT (Pacific Daylight Time).
